Update cluster-api & capd-manager to v1.9.6 (main) (patch)

This MR contains the following updates:

Package Type Update Change
gcr.io/k8s-staging-cluster-api/capd-manager Kustomization patch v1.9.5 -> v1.9.6
kubernetes-sigs/cluster-api patch v1.9.5 -> v1.9.6
kubernetes-sigs/cluster-api Kustomization patch v1.9.5 -> v1.9.6

Release Notes

kubernetes-sigs/cluster-api (kubernetes-sigs/cluster-api)

v1.9.6

Compare Source

👌 Kubernetes version support
  • Management Cluster: v1.28.x -> v1.32.x
  • Workload Cluster: v1.26.x -> v1.32.x

More information about version support can be found here

Changes since v1.9.5
📈 Overview
  • 13 new commits merged
  • 1 feature addition
  • 3 bugs fixed 🐛
New Features
  • clusterctl: Add OpenNebula infrastructure provider to clusterctl (#​11886)
🐛 Bug Fixes
  • CABPK: Ensure kubeadm controller always sets all v1beta2 conditions (#​11953)
  • ClusterClass: Don't allow concurrent patch upgrades (#​11970)
  • Testing: Fix flake TestMachineSetReconciler test (#​11917)
🌱 Others
  • CAPD: Disable image garbage collection in kubelet to align with kind (#​11912)
  • clusterctl: Add support infrastructure provider for Huawei Cloud (#​11876)
  • clusterctl: Change k0smotron repo location (#​11888)
  • Logging: Log version directly on controller startup (#​11964)
  • MachineSet: delete Bootstrap object when creating InfraMachine object failed (#​11916)
  • Security: Ignore CVE 2025 22870 (#​11976)
  • Testing: Use inCluster kubeconfig if empty var provided (#​11885)

📖 Additionally, there have been 2 contributions to our documentation and book. (#​11880, #​11930)

Dependencies
Added

Nothing has changed.

Changed

Nothing has changed.

Removed

Nothing has changed.

Thanks to all our contributors! 😊


Configuration

📅 Schedule: Branch creation - At any time (no schedule defined), Automerge - At any time (no schedule defined).

🚦 Automerge: Disabled by config. Please merge this manually once you are satisfied.

♻️ Rebasing: Whenever MR becomes conflicted, or you tick the rebase/retry checkbox.

🔕 Ignore: Close this MR and you won't be reminded about these updates again.


  • If you want to rebase/retry this MR, check this box

This MR has been generated by Renovate Bot Sylva instance.

CI configuration couldn't be handle by MR description. A dedicated comment has been posted to control it.

If no checkbox is checked, a default pipeline will be enabled (capm3, or capo if capo label is set)

Edited by Sylva Renovate bot

Merge request reports

Loading